Charming Wine Party Where Pickford Played

If you've ever legged it around Raleigh Studios, the trim, tidy clutch of soundstages just south of Paramount's Bronson gate, you've likely felt its charms. It feels old, and it is: Raleigh will celebrate its 100th in just about half a decade. Mary Pickford herself once roamed Raleigh, but many stars have roamed its byways and dressing rooms after her (maybe not with the verve Miss Mary had; that lady just had spunk to spare).

Now the LA WineFest is pouring at this historic cinema spot, and we feel it is the perfect nook for a sybaritic, Saturday-and-Sunday to-do. Grape purveyors from all over -- Lodi to Paso Robles to Oregon -- are at the bottles; plus beer, bourbon and sake are on the bill, too. And of course, expect experts talking shop.
